import type { Context, NextRelease } from 'semantic-release'; import { VersionFile } from '../types'; export declare const stripPrereleaseVersion: (version: string) => string; export declare const getSemanticBuildNumber: (version: string, logger: Context['logger'], platform: 'Android' | 'iOS') => string | null; export declare const isPreRelease: (nextRelease?: NextRelease | undefined) => "" | readonly (string | number)[] | null | undefined; export declare const loadBuildVersionFile: (fileName: string) => VersionFile; export declare const writeBuildVersionFile: (fileName: string, newVersionFile: VersionFile) => void;